Job Description:
Working closely with the Senior Relationship Officer, the successful candidate will play a crucial role in implementing sales and business growth strategies for lending. The focus will be on ensuring the quality of the loans portfolio, catering to both individuals and groups across various loan products under Old Mutual Finance (OMFIN). The role involves identifying business growth opportunities, acquiring clients in the designated area, facilitating the opening of CABS Business/Personal Accounts, managing daily account utilization, establishing mobile banking linkages, and building a substantial portfolio in both OMUT deposits (LSF and own account). Additionally, ensuring an excellent client experience is paramount.
-Proactively market and generate business by onboarding new groups or adding clients to existing groups through client recruitment and disbursement.
-Conduct regular calls and visits to customers to ensure effective relationship management, spanning pre-loan appraisal, post-disbursement, and engaging guarantors.
-Maintain up-to-date records, especially weekly Periodic Transaction Reports and Client Status Reports, for client updates shared during group meetings.
-Cross-sell all Old Mutual Group products and services to both existing and potential clients.
-Implement business growth initiatives, including marketing activities, new business sign-ups, new client acquisitions, and presenting potential partnerships to the Branch Manager for review.
-Prepare loan form applications for presentation to BCC, conduct credit appraisals, and present findings in meetings for further review and recommendations.
-Adhere to current procedures, processes, memos, and circulars issued from time to time in line with credit, operations, and other set guidelines within Old Mutual Finance.
-Address all customer queries within stipulated Service Level Agreements (SLAs).
-Monitor the portfolio quality on a daily basis and proactively institute remedial actions.
-Maintain sound relationships with all borrowing clients.
-Liaise with the branch leadership team, local authorities (e.g., chiefs, opinion leaders) to reinforce loan collections.
-At least 1 year of experience as a Relationship Officer, either in group or micro loan lending.
